> Hi,
>
>     perhaps you forgot the AJP Connector (8009).
>
> You can see all listened ports with command :
> netstat -laputen | grep java

>> Hi all, I'm a relative newbie to this particular request.
>>
>> I'm working on a Solaris 10 box which has an old (2003!) version of Tomcat 
>> running on the default 8080 port.
>>
>> I've downloaded the latest Tomcat to my home directory and changed the 
>> server.xml to port 8008 instead of 8080.
>> I've also changed the shutdown port to 8001 (from 8005) so as not to clash 
>> with the existing instance.
>>
>> I've set the CATALINA_HOME, CATALINA_BASE, JAVA_HOME to the right locations.
>>
>> Then I ran startup.sh. Everything seemed to be good. I tailed the log file 
>> and it looks ok.
>> However, I can't access the default homepage at http://myhost:8008.
>> I've shutdown the server for now. Neither the startup nor the shutdown 
>> commands gave me any error.
>>
>> #:>   ./shutdown.sh
>> Using CATALINA_BASE:   /home/xxxx/apache-tomcat-6.0.20
>> Using CATALINA_HOME:   /home/xxxx/apache-tomcat-6.0.20
>> Using CATALINA_TMPDIR: /home/xxxx/apache-tomcat-6.0.20/temp
>> Using JRE_HOME:       /opt/SDK/jdk
>>
>> What could I be missing?
